Тази проста тема обхваща как да конвертирате PPTX в Markdown с помощта на Python. Той включва конфигурацията на проекта, поетапния поток на програмиране и работещ примерен код за експортиране на PowerPoint към Markdown в Python с помощта на прости извиквания на API. Разработеното приложение може да се използва във всяка поддържана от Python среда в macOS, Windows и Linux.
Стъпки за конвертиране на PowerPoint в Markdown в Python
- Конфигурирайте средата за разработка на използвайте Aspose.Slides за Python чрез .NET, за да конвертирате презентацията във файл Markdown с помощта на Python
- Заредете изходната PPTX презентация, като използвате екземпляр на класа Presentation за преобразуване на PPTX в MD
- Създайте екземпляр на обекта от клас MarkdownSaveOptions и задайте опциите на файла Markdown
- Запазете експортирания MD файл на диска
Гореспоменатият процес включва стъпките за експортиране на PPTX към MD с помощта на Python с помощта на прости извиквания на API. Процесът започва с достъп до изходния презентационен файл от диска с помощта на екземпляр на класа Presentation, който след това е последван от създаване на екземпляр на класа MarkdownSaveOptions за задаване на съдържанието на изходния MD файл и настройката за формат. Накрая презентацията се експортира във файл Markdown (MD) и се записва на диска.
Код за конвертиране на PowerPoint в Markdown в Python
import aspose.slides as slides | |
# The path to source files directory | |
filepath = "C://Words//" | |
#Load the license in your application to convert PPTX to MD | |
pPtxToMdLicense = slides.License() | |
pPtxToMdLicense.set_license(filepath + "Conholdate.Total.Product.Family.lic") | |
#Load the source presentation file | |
presToMd = slides.Presentation(filepath + "Source.pptx") | |
mdSaveOptions = slides.export.MarkdownSaveOptions() | |
mdSaveOptions.show_hidden_slides = True | |
mdSaveOptions.show_slide_number = True | |
mdSaveOptions.flavor = slides.export.Flavor.GITHUB | |
mdSaveOptions.export_type = slides.export.MarkdownExportType.SEQUENTIAL | |
mdSaveOptions.new_line_type = slides.export.NewLineType.WINDOWS | |
#Save the slides as MD on the disk | |
presToMd.save("Exported.md", slides.export.SaveFormat.MD, mdSaveOptions) | |
print("Process Completed") |
Този пример демонстрира процеса на конвертиране на PPTX в Markdown в Python. Екземплярът MarkdownSaveOptions се използва за задаване на форматиране на изходен файл Markdown (MD) и настройки за съдържание. Можете също да зададете други опции, включително показване на номера на слайда, показване на скрити слайдове, изходен вкус и тип експортиране, за да назовем само няколко. След като са зададени опциите за файла Markdown (MD), конвертираният файл Markdown (MD) ще бъде записан на диска.
В тази статия научихме как да конвертираме PowerPoint в Markdown в Python. Ако искате да научите за създаването на презентация само за четене, вижте статията на как да създадете презентация само за четене с помощта на Python.